Tests used for an ADD assessment
An adult adhd assessment near me assessment can include several tests. They are designed to identify issues with attention and impulsivity. A comprehensive evaluation should include standardized behavior rating scales for ADHD and interviews with the patient.
One type of computer test, the Test of Variables of Attention (TOVA) is FDA-approved to screen for adhd Assessment uk adults. It tests auditory and visual processing abilities. This test is taken by both children and adults for 21.6 minutes. During the test, they are shown simple geometric shapes to target. When the target is displayed, they must press an electronic switch. They should not press the micro switch if they are hearing an audio tone, or any other signal.

The Quantified Behavior Test (QbTest) is a mixture of attention and impulsivity measures and motion tracking analysis. It is a diagnostic tool that can be useful in evaluating the effects of stimulant medication. The test can be used to determine fidgetiness. In addition, it can give information about the effectiveness of neurofeedback training.
